This case is one of numerous lawsuits challenging the Trump administration’s abrupt termination of immigration visas—mostly student or work visas—with no notice to the visa-holders and with dubious or no legal basis. You can see all of the cases here.

On April 17, 2025, an international student—attending school on an F-1 visa--filed this lawsuit in the United States District Court for the District of South Dakota against the Secretary of Homeland Security and the Acting Director of Immigration and Customs Enforcement. In early April, the Defendants abruptly terminated the Plaintiff’s, and other international students’, F-1 visa and records with the Student and Exchange Visitor Information (SEVIS), effectively stripping them of their ability to remain a student in the United States. The Plaintiff alleged that Defendants' actions were unlawful and designed to coerce them and other international students into abandoning their studies and self-deporting. The Plaintiff alleged that Defendants’ actions violated the Administrative Procedure Act and the Fifth Amendment, in that her minor traffic misdemeanor conviction was not a lawful basis for invalidating her student visa status. The case was assigned to District Judge Karen E. Schreier.

On April 18, Judge Schrier issued a temporary restraining order, reinstating plaintiff's SEVIS record and granting other relief. Following additional briefing, in which the government claimed that by reinstating the record it had mooted the case, on May 15 Judge Schrier issued a preliminary injunction. Finding a likelihood of success on the merits of the plaintiff's claim that termination of her record violated the relevant immigration law, the court ordered that the SEVIS record be retroactively reinstated and no further enforcement action be taken during the pendency of the litigation. Plaintiffs immediately, also on May 15, moved that the court convert the preliminary injunction into a permanent injunction.

The case is ongoing.
